package cli
import (
"testing"
"github.com/stretchr/testify/assert"
)
func TestMainCommand(t *testing.T) {
argv := []string{"argv1", "argv2", "argv3", "argv4"}
cli := New()
cli.MainCommand(func(cmd Command) {
assert.Equal(t, len(cmd.Args), len(argv), "Expected cmd.Args to be %d, it was %d\n", len(argv), len(cmd.Args))
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estNoMoreFlags(t *testing.T) {
argv := []string{"-f", "--", "-f"}
cli := New()
cli.MainCommand(func(cmd Command) {
assert.Equal(t, cmd.Args[0], "-f", "Expected cmd.Args[0] to be -f, it was %s\n", cmd.Args[0])
})
cli.AddFlag(&Flag{
Name: "foo",
Short: "-f",
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estCommandNilHandler(t *testing.T) {
cmdName := "cmd-no-handler"
cli := New()
cli.Command(cmdName, nil)
err := cli.Run([]string{cmdName})
assert.NotNilf(t, err, "Expected cli.Run to error, it did not\n")
}
func TestCommandNilHandlerSubCommand(t *testing.T) {
cmdName := "cmd-no-handler"
subCmdName := "sub-cmd-handler"
argv := []string{cmdName, subCmdName, "argv1"}
cli := New()
cli.Command(cmdName, nil).Command(subCmdName, func(cmd Command) {
assert.Equalf(t, len(cmd.Args), 1, "Expected cmd.Args to be 1, it was not: %s\n", cmd.Args)
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n")
}
func TestCommandSubCommand(t *testing.T) {
cmdName := "cmd-handler"
subCmdName := "sub-cmd-handler"
argv := []string{cmdName, subCmdName, "argv1"}
cli := New()
cli.Command(cmdName, func(cmd Command) {
assert.FailNowf(t, "command '%s' should not have executed\n", cmd.Name)
}).Command(subCmdName, func(cmd Command) {
assert.Equalf(t, len(cmd.Args), 1, "Expected cmd.Args to be 1, it was not: %s\n", cmd.Args)
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n")
}
func TestCommandFullName(t *testing.T) {
cmdName := "cmd1"
subCmdName := "cmd2"
cli := New()
cmd := cli.Command(cmdName, nil).Command(subCmdName, nil)
assert.Equalf(t, cmd.FullName(), "cmd1-cmd2", "Expected cmd.Name to be 'cmd1-cmd2', it was not: %s\n", cmd.FullName())
}
func TestCommandNotFound(t *testing.T) {
cli := New()
err := cli.Run([]string{"cmd"})
assert.NotNilf(t, err, "Expected cli.Run to error, it did not\n")
}
func TestGlobalFlag(t *testing.T) {
argv := []string{"cmd", "sub-cmd", "--help"}
cli := New()
cli.AddFlag(&Flag{
Name: "help",
Long: "--help",
})
cli.Command("cmd", nil).Command("sub-cmd", func(cmd Command) {
assert.True(t, cmd.Flags.IsSet("help"), "Expected help flag to be set on command '%s', it was not\n", cmd.FullName())
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estCommandFlagValue(t *testing.T) {
argvShort := []string{"cmd", "-f", "value"}
argvLong := []string{"cmd", "--flag", "value"}
argvLongEq := []string{"cmd", "--flag=value"}
cli := New()
cli.MainCommand(func(cmd Command) {
assert.Equalf(t, cmd.Flags.GetString("flag"), "value", "Expected flag to have value, it did not\n")
}).AddFlag(&Flag{
Name: "flag",
Short: "-f",
Long: "--flag",
Argument: true,
})
err := cli.Run(argvShort)
assert.Nilf(t, err, "Exepcted cli.Run to not error, it did: %s\n", err)
err = cli.Run(argvLong)
assert.Nilf(t, err, "Exepcted cli.Run to not error, it did: %s\n", err)
err = cli.Run(argvLongEq)
assert.Nilf(t, err, "Exepcted cli.Run to not error, it did: %s\n", err)
}
func TestCommandFlagDefaultValue(t *testing.T) {
argv := []string{"cmd"}
cli := New()
cli.MainCommand(func(cmd Command) {
assert.Equalf(t, cmd.Flags.GetString("flag"), "value", "Expected flag to have value, it did not\n")
}).AddFlag(&Flag{
Name: "flag",
Long: "--flag",
Argument: true,
Default: "value",
})
err := cli.Run(argv)
assert.Nilf(t, err, "Exepcted cli.Run to not error, it did: %s\n", err)
}
func TestCommandMixedFlagValues(t *testing.T) {
argv := []string{"cmd", "--flag-one", "--flag-two", "value-two"}
cli := New()
cli.MainCommand(func(cmd Command) {
assert.Equal(t, cmd.Flags.GetString("flag-one"), "value-one", "Expected flag-one to have value, it did not\n")
assert.Equal(t, cmd.Flags.GetString("flag-two"), "value-two", "Expected flag-two to have value, it did not\n")
}).AddFlag(&Flag{
Name: "flag-one",
Long: "--flag-one",
Argument: true,
Default: "value-one",
}).AddFlag(&Flag{
Name: "flag-two",
Long: "--flag-two",
Argument: true,
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estCommandRepeatedFlags(t *testing.T) {
argv := []string{"cmd", "-f", "val1", "-f", "val2", "-f", "val3"}
cli := New()
cli.MainCommand(func(cmd Command) {
flags := cmd.Flags.GetAll("flag")
assert.Equalf(t, len(flags), 3, "Expected number of flags to be 3, it was: %d\n", len(flags))
first := cmd.Flags.GetString("flag")
assert.Equalf(t, first, "val1", "Expected first flag to be val1, it was: %s\n", first)
}).AddFlag(&Flag{
Name: "flag",
Short: "-f",
Argument: true,
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estCommandFlagNumberValues(t *testing.T) {
argv := []string{"--int", "10", "--float", "25.08"}
cli := New()
cli.MainCommand(func(cmd Command) {
i, err := cmd.Flags.GetInt("int")
assert.Nilf(t, err, "Expected cmd.Flags.GetInt to not error, it did: %s\n", err)
fl, err := cmd.Flags.GetFloat64("float")
assert.Nilf(t, err, "Expected cmd.Flags.GetFloat to not error, it did: %s\n", err)
assert.Equalf(t, i, 10, "Expected int flag to be 10, it was: %d\n", i)
assert.Equalf(t, fl, 25.08, "Expected float flag to be 25.08, it was: %f\n", fl)
}).AddFlag(&Flag{
Name: "int",
Long: "--int",
Argument: true,
}).AddFlag(&Flag{
Name: "float",
Long: "--float",
Argument: true,
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
func TestCommandFlagHandler(t *testing.T) {
argv := []string{"--help"}
cli := New()
cli.AddFlag(&Flag{
Name: "help",
Long: "--help",
Exclusive: true,
Handler: func(f Flag, cmd Command) {},
})
cli.MainCommand(func(cmd Command) {
assert.FailNowf(t, "command should not have executed\n", cmd.Name)
})
err := cli.Run(argv)
assert.Nilf(t, err, "Expected cli.Run to not error, it did: %s\n", err)
}
